MBI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2024 in Review

116 of the 6,924 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in MBIA (MBI) for Q2 2024, worth a combined $161M — down 24% from $211M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 29 funds closed out of MBI and 15 opened new positions — a net loss of 14 holders — while 44 trimmed existing stakes and 41 added.

The largest buyer was Cresset Asset Management, opening a new position worth an estimated $2.49M. The largest seller was London Company of Virginia, cutting an estimated $8.83M.
